yes ---- Usually it should take about 14 days for the eggs to hatch but some species vary, for example the ringneck- which takes about 17 days. It can vary quite a bit between different types. If you Google some key words you will find many sites offering this information!

How often does a mourning dove have a brood?

The mourning dove can nest two, even three times a year. One of the few species that will nest any time of year.
